Due date for annual return in FORM GSTR-9 and reconciliation statement in FORM GSTR-9C for FY 2017-18 to be extended to 31.01.2020. Input tax credit to the recipient in respect of invoices or debit notes that are not reflected in his FORM GSTR-2A shall be restricted to 10 per cent of the eligible credit available in respect of invoices or debit notes reflected in his FORM GSTR-2A.

Though there are some welcome changes made by the government like uploading signed PDF of GSTR 2A, option to provide details in Table No 15 of GSTR 9, option to not to bifurcate ITC into Inputs, Input Services, Capital Goods in GSTR 9, done away with HSN wise requirement in GSTR 9 but in GSTR 9C there seems no relaxations to the auditors except true and fair view from true and correct view of GSTR 9C details.
Government has made some changes in forms of Annual Return (GSTR-9) and Reconciliation Statement (GSTR-9C) vide Notification No. 56/2019 dated 14.11.2019. Accordingly, changes in application software and the offline tools are likely to be made available by 17th Dec. 2019.
